摘要: 众所周知,受阻胺光稳定剂对聚烯烃有良好的光稳定效率,已引起世界的注意。然而,小分子量的受阻胺易于挥发,从而影响它的效率发挥[1,2],为了克服这个缺点,使小分子受阻胺的高分子化是近年来受阻胺光稳定剂发展的方向,本文主要是研究三种商品化高分子受阻胺光稳定剂对聚丙烯的稳定化作用及其效率和机理。

Abstract: The effectiveness and mechanism of three polymeric HALS have been studied for polypropylene by determination of mechanical properties, IR., ESR., TGA., and oxygen up-take. The results show that the sequence of photostabilizing effectivenees is 944>PDS>622 (based on the equivalence of equal piperidine fuctional group). They possess a good thermal stability and extraction-resistance. The nechanism of photostabilizing action of polymeric HALS is also by way of forming stable nitroxy free radical >N-O.It has been found that the Tinuvin-622 is easy to photolyze, therefore, the photostabilizing effectiveness was decreased.
